Viết thuật toán giải các bài toán sau: Tìm ước chung lớn nhất của 2 số nguyên dương a và b. Tìm bội chung nhỏ nhất của 2 số nguyên dương a và b
2 câu trả lời
Tìm ước chung lớn nhất của 2 số nguyên dương a và b.
B1: Nhập hai số nguyên dương a, b.
B2: i←a+1;
B3: i←i-1;
B4: Nếu (a mod i = 0) và (b mod i=0) thì đến B5 ngược lại đến B3.
B5: Xuất i.
Tìm bội chung nhỏ nhất của 2 số nguyên dương a và b.
B1: Nhập hai số nguyên dương a, b.
B2: i←a-1;
B3: i←i+1;
B4: Nếu (i mod a = 0) và (i mod b=0) thì đến B5 ngược lại đến B3.
B5: Xuất i.
Ước chung lớn nhất:
B1: Nhập $a,b$
B2: $b\ne0$
B3: $t ← b, b ← a\mod b, a ← t$
B4: $b ← b - 1$
B5: Nếu $b ← 0$ thì đến B6, ngược lại quay lại B2
B6: Xuất $a$
Bội chung nhỏ nhất:
B1: Nhập $a,b$
B2: $b\ne0$
B3: $t ← b, b ← a\mod b, a ← t$
B4: $b ← b - 1$
B5: Nếu $b ← 0$ thì đến B6, ngược lại quay lại B2
B6: Xuất $\dfrac{a × b}a$
Câu hỏi trong lớp
Xem thêm
